Our amazing Te Wairua Residential Service in Mangere East (next to Middlemore Hospital) provides support to tāngata whai ora (people seeking wellness), whose lives are affected by addictions and mental health challenges. 

We now have an opportunity for a mature, caring full time Support Worker to join our dedicated team. 

The Te Wairua programme operates under a unique residential-based Therapeutic Community. You will be providing support to tāngata whai ora (people seeking wellness) as part of a multi-disciplinary team, working the following hours:

More about us:

Odyssey has supported thousands of New Zealanders whose lives are affected by alcohol, drug or other addiction challenges. We wholeheartedly believe that everyone living in New Zealand should have the opportunity to live life to the fullest, to feel hopeful about their future and to have meaningful relationships with friends and whānau.
